12.6m tax evasion: Appraisement-East gears up for recovery

KARACHI: The Research and Development (R&D) Section of Model Customs Collectorate-MCC of Appraisement (East) has geared up efforts for the arrest of accused involved in the tax evasion to tune of Rs12,600,000 in illegal clearance of panaflex sheets and other miscellaneous goods.
It is to be noted that the R&D Section of MCC-Appraisement (East) has filed an FIR against M/s Cosmos Enterprises and its clearing agent Abdullah. The officials have also obtained his 7 days remand after arrest.
Principal Appraiser, (R&D) MCC-Appraisement (East) Shafiullah Khan Niazi informed Customs Today that more arrest would likely to be done within a week in this regard as investigation was underway briskly.
Replying to a question, Shafiullah confirmed that the total tax evaded was amounting to Rs1, 26, 00,000 and the collectorate had started the process for its recovery.
The sources also confirmed to this correspondent that an amount of Rs4,100,000 had been recovered so far while the rest Rs8,500,000 was yet to be recovered.
The sources revealed that the MCC-Appraisement (East) authorities had started scrutiny of the date pertaining to import and clearance the importers following detection of the misappropriation.
It is pertinent to mention here that the arrested clearing agent Abdullah with connivance of PRAL staffers erased record of the consignments from WeBOC and through fake documents also returned the Post Dated Cheques (PDC) and bond guarantee.
It may also be mentioned here that the said importer and its clearing agent cleared the consignments in the garb of In-to-Bond for last 2 years, which has already caused colossal loss to the national exchequer.
